Nuvepro - Task Intelligence for the Enterprise
SOC 15-1251 · Job decomposition

Computer Programmers

What this job actually does, classified into Automate, Augment, and Human-only. Decomposed from 186 canonical roles mapped to this SOC across Nuvepro's real-world JD corpus.

Tasks drawn from the broader SOC subgroup 15-125% because the exact SOC has thin coverage in our corpus.

92,230
U.S. employment
BLS OEWS
$100,390
Median annual wage
BLS OEWS
75%
AEI exposure
Anthropic Economic Index
4776
Distinct tasks
From 186 roles
Task mix (by distinct task)
Automate · 146 (3%)
Augment · 3562 (75%)
Human-only · 1068 (22%)

Automate

12 of 146

AI does it end-to-end

  1. Perform prescribed activities in a timely manner.
    62 jobs · 6 roles · 71% confidence
  2. Perform unit tests.
    28 jobs · 2 roles · 100% confidence
  3. Use automated testing tools to perform testing and maintenance.
    17 jobs · 3 roles · 97% confidence
  4. Create and maintain project documentation.
    16 jobs · 1 role · 56% confidence
  5. Incorporate updated content into websites.
    16 jobs · 1 role · 81% confidence
  6. Maintain technical documentation.
    16 jobs · 1 role · 100% confidence
  7. Document technical designs.
    15 jobs · 1 role · 100% confidence
  8. Document technical specifications.
    15 jobs · 1 role · 100% confidence
  9. Report control issues with transparency.
    14 jobs · 2 roles · 50% confidence
  10. Document software solutions.
    13 jobs · 2 roles · 90% confidence
  11. Perform unit tests on developed code.
    13 jobs · 2 roles · 100% confidence
  12. Automate builds across environments.
    11 jobs · 1 role · 91% confidence

Augment

12 of 3562

Human + AI together

  1. Participate in code reviews.
    258 jobs · 21 roles · 100% confidence
  2. Stay informed of industry technology trends and innovations.
    254 jobs · 22 roles · 100% confidence
  3. Apply secure coding practices to mitigate vulnerabilities.
    175 jobs · 17 roles · 100% confidence
  4. Escalate breaches of policies and procedures appropriately.
    149 jobs · 16 roles · 99% confidence
  5. Guide team members through structured assignments.
    145 jobs · 14 roles · 87% confidence
  6. Ensure seamless integration of software solutions with business objectives.
    134 jobs · 13 roles · 99% confidence
  7. Deliver work in line with relevant rules, regulations, and codes of conduct.
    129 jobs · 15 roles · 90% confidence
  8. Identify ways to mitigate risk.
    126 jobs · 10 roles · 100% confidence
  9. Design, develop, and improve software using engineering methodologies.
    125 jobs · 13 roles · 100% confidence
  10. Ensure code is scalable, maintainable, and optimized for performance.
    119 jobs · 13 roles · 100% confidence
  11. Deliver high-quality software solutions using industry-aligned programming languages, frameworks, and tools.
    112 jobs · 13 roles · 100% confidence
  12. Contribute to policy development.
    111 jobs · 9 roles · 100% confidence

Human-only

12 of 1068

Judgment, taste, accountability

  1. Mentor other members of the engineering community.
    291 jobs · 19 roles · 100% confidence
  2. Devise solution strategies with cross-functional teams.
    151 jobs · 14 roles · 92% confidence
  3. Participate in internal and external technology communities.
    142 jobs · 12 roles · 100% confidence
  4. Partner with other functions and business areas.
    138 jobs · 15 roles · 98% confidence
  5. Act as a contact point for stakeholders outside the immediate function.
    137 jobs · 14 roles · 100% confidence
  6. Participate in internal technology communities.
    127 jobs · 11 roles · 100% confidence
  7. Participate in external technology communities.
    126 jobs · 11 roles · 100% confidence
  8. Communicate complex information.
    125 jobs · 9 roles · 77% confidence
  9. Collaborate with product managers, designers, and engineers to define software requirements.
    122 jobs · 9 roles · 95% confidence
  10. Consult on complex issues.
    117 jobs · 9 roles · 98% confidence
  11. Identify new directions for assignments and projects.
    116 jobs · 9 roles · 93% confidence
  12. Influence stakeholders to achieve outcomes.
    116 jobs · 10 roles · 100% confidence

Audit this role for your org

See which of these tasks your team is doing today, and how to ship the first AI-enabled version in 14 days.

Employment + wages: BLS OEWS (national, detailed SOC).

Job exposure: Anthropic Economic Index, broad SOC bridge.

Task decomposition + classification: Nuvepro canonical task library (186 roles mapped to SOC 15-1251). Each task is classified by our automation classifier into Automate, Augment, or Human-only.